Locate the correct firmware version for your specific TV brand and panel resolution. The file usually ends in .bin or includes a usb_upgrade_loader.pkg file. Prepare the USB: Format your USB drive to FAT32 .
The TP.SK706S.PC822 motherboard is a generic board, meaning it's not exclusive to a single brand. You can find it inside televisions from a wide array of manufacturers.
